Summary:
The Cath Lab Technologist is responsible for assisting in diagnostic and interventional cardiovascular procedures in the cardiac catheterization lab. The role includes preparing patients and equipment, monitoring hemodynamic data, assisting physicians during procedures, and ensuring patient safety. The technologist operates specialized imaging equipment, maintains sterile technique, and collaborates with the healthcare team to provide high-quality patient care. This position requires technical expertise in cardiovascular procedures, critical thinking, and the ability to work efficiently in high-pressure situations.
Responsibilities
- Prepare and position patients for cardiac catheterization, angioplasty, stent placement, electrophysiology studies, and other interventional procedures
- Assist physicians during procedures by passing catheters, wires, balloons, and stents, and operate fluoroscopy and hemodynamic monitoring equipment
- Operate and maintain imaging equipment, contrast injectors, and hemodynamic monitoring systems
- Scrub in and assist with sterile field setup, ensuring adherence to infection control and procedural protocols
- Perform sheath removal and hemostasis using manual compression or closure devices as directed
- Maintain accurate documentation, including patient records, imaging data, and equipment logs
- Assist with inventory management, stocking supplies, and proper storage of sterile instruments and medications
- Adhere to radiation safety protocols and hospital safety guidelines
